Relacje podróżnych — Park Narodowy Grand Teton, marzec
Forum posters describe March as genuinely pretty but still fully winter - proper winter driving skills are treated as essential, and most interior park roads (including Moose-Wilson and the inner park road) stay closed, with only the outer highway and the road to Flagg Ranch open. The upside posters consistently emphasize: March is prime wildlife-viewing season, with near-guaranteed sightings of elk on the National Elk Refuge (the world's largest wintering elk herd), moose in the Gros Ventre Road cottonwood bottoms, bighorn sheep at Miller Butte, and mountain goats near the Snake River Canyon mouth - all more visible against the snow and with less foliage cover than summer. Snowshoeing routes around Bradley and Taggart Lakes or Death Canyon are named as good ways to see the park's winter side directly.

Co się dzieje — Park Narodowy Grand Teton, marzec
Powtarzalne wydarzenia sezonowe, spektakle natury, zamknięcia i święta — wybrane i ze źródłami.
- Zamknięcie
Teton Park Road winter closure
1 lis – 30 kwiThe inner park road shuts to cars from the start of November until the end of April, and the ploughed section becomes a groomed ski and fat-bike route with the range straight ahead. Highway 26 stays open all winter. Źródło ↗
- Natura
Elk on the National Elk Refuge
1 gru – 31 mar · zwykleSezon dzikiej przyrodyThousands of elk come down out of the high country to winter on the flats north of Jackson, and horse-drawn sleighs take people out among them. Bighorn sheep and the odd wolf follow the same food.

- Park Narodowy Grand Teton, marzec: jaka jest pogoda?
- marzec: Park Narodowy Grand Teton ma średnią temperaturę maksymalną 3.2°C i minimalną -10.6°C, przy około 64.2 mm deszczu w ciągu mniej więcej 12 deszczowych dni.
